Studying as a Parent

-
Pregnancy and the birth of a child bring new challenges to your life and study organisation. It is better to prepare for this new situation in time. Many student parents are faced with coordinating the care of their child while managing their studies and, in most cases, a job on top of it all. With the following topics we want to offer you assistance in answering some of the most important questions concerning study organisation as a parent.

Financial and Organisational Matters - Social Counselling at the "Studentenwerk"

Whether you've already given birth or are pregnant, the social counselling department of the "Studentenwerk" (student services) can provide information on financing your studies. In certain circumstances and to a limited extent, foreign students and German single mothers might be able to obtain financial support from the social fund of student services.
The social counselling department can also offer you assistance with childcare and other organisational matters.

Exeat

Either the mother or the father may file an application for exeat to attend to their child; student parents may also take turns caring for their child each term.

Semester Ticket

In the case of low income and particularly strong cases of social hardship (e.g. pregnancy or single parenthood), an application for a subsidy from the social fund may be filed with the HTW’s semester ticket office.
The complete application (form completely filled out incl. all verification documents) must be filed with the semester ticket office two weeks after the payment period for semester fees at the very latest. After this date, a subsidy is generally debarred and only possible if the student is able to provide proof of circumstances caused by no fault of his or her own.
The payment obligation for semester fees and the payment deadlines specified by the Office of Admissions and Enrolment remain unchanged upon application for a subsidy. Subsidies will only be granted as a belated reimbursement.

The HTW Nursery

At the Treskowallee campus, there is a nursery in the low-rise building which can be used for play, quiet time, nursing children, etc. The key to the nursery can be obtained from the Central Women’s Representative, Dr. Helga-Maria Engel.
Childcare is done by the student parents themselves according to their own arrangements with one another. This form of childcare is reliable, as the nursery is used rather spontaneously instead of continuously. There is now also childcare available by the hour in Blankenburg and at the Wilhelminenhof campus. Information on this can be obtained from the part-time women’s representatives of Departments 2 and 5.

Support From the Women's Representatives

The women's representatives of the HTW can offer you support when you have financial questions or require help, especially when putting together a convenient course schedule.
